Siegfried Fischbacher
Siegfried Fischbacher was born on June 13, 1939, in Rosenheim, Germany, and became a prominent figure in the world of entertainment as a producer and performer. He is best remembered for his illustrious partnership with Roy Horn, with whom he created the iconic magic duo Siegfried & Roy. Their extravagant Las Vegas shows, which featured stunning illusions and exotic animals, captivated audiences and helped redefine live entertainment in the city.
Throughout his career, Fischbacher made notable appearances in films and television, including roles in "Vegas Vacation" (1997) and "Ocean's Eleven" (2001). He also showcased his unique talents in the television special "Siegfried & Roy: The Magic Box" (1999), which highlighted their magical performances and the bond they shared.
